The quality of the clothing really does stand the test of time.Since we are full steam ahead into Spring wardrobe refresh, I thought it would be fun to talk about a few Spring trends, all of which you can find at Banana Republic.The first trend I want to talk about is the romper/jumpsuit. Yes, we've been loving this trend for a while now but what what makes these two options a little more chic is the fact that they're a linen blend. They really don't wrinkle as easily as most linen, but they still feel amazing. Both of these options are nursing friendly and how perfect is the white romper for a bridal shower?!
Another trend we're seeing a lot is STRIPES. In this case, I'm showcasing a maxi dress with a a thick stripe and a blazer with a thinner stripe. Both equally as preppy as they are classic. I would suggest sizing down in this blazer and be sure to check out the matching shorts. This maxi would be perfect for Easter, too.
Finally as an added bonus, I wanted to give y'all a sneak of this gorgeous eyelet shift dress. Eyelet is everywhere this spring and this dress could be worn for so many different occasions. If in between sizes, I would go down.
